How much does it cost to rent a home in West Covina?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
West Covina 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,923 | $2,195 | $4,500 |
West Covina 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,297 | $975 | $4,250 |
West Covina 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,204 | $3,480 | $5,950 |
West Covina 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$6,087 | $3,800 | $8,600 |

Frequently Asked Questions about West Covina
What type of rentals are currently available in West Covina?
There are currently 675 Apartments for Rent in West Covina, CA with pricing that ranges from $1,415 to $8,983. There are also 43 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in West Covina ranging from $975 to $8,600.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in West Covina?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in West Covina ranges from $975 to $8,600 with an average monthly rent of $3,403.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in West Covina?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in West Covina range from $2,600 to $8,983,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$975 to $4,250.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$3,480 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$2,479.
